基于物理的大规模流体场景模拟算法研究

来源 :天津大学 | 被引量 : 0次 | 上传用户:dasmine
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
近年来,基于物理的流体仿真技术受到了众多图形学研究者的关注,因为不管是在电子游戏、电影视频还是虚拟现实等领域中,它都有着重要的研究与应用价值。实现一个准确、实时、基于物理的流体仿真器是这一领域的研究目标,但是准确性与实时性往往难以同时满足。为了选择合适的实时流体仿真方法,本文首先给出了一个使用基于网格的欧拉法进行烟仿真的实例,通过该实例说明欧拉法不适合进行实时大规模流体仿真。因此本文采用SPH方法以及它的一些扩展在GPU上实现了一个实时流体仿真框架,并结合一个基于屏幕空间的渲染方法实现了对三维水体、多相流等场景的实时模拟与渲染。在利用SPH方法进行流体仿真时,采用Tait方程来满足流体的不可压缩性。标准SPH方法存在拉伸不稳定性的问题,本文采用一种简单的密度修正办法来解决这一问题。消除拉伸不稳定性后带来一个副作用是降低了粒子之间的内聚力,从而使流体的表面张力现象消失了,因此在密度修正之后,我们引入一个人工张力项来模拟表面张力现象。对于边界处理,本文同时实现了基于惩罚力和在边界处采样虚拟粒子这两种方法,并通过实验对比发现采样虚拟粒子的方法在碰撞检测以及碰撞响应方面均要好于惩罚力。对于多相流,本文采用经由数值密度修改过的SPH方法进行模拟。通过实验发现,使用此方法模拟多相流时会出现某些地方聚集低密度粒子以至于这些低密度粒子最终不会浮于高密度粒子表面的现象,本文通过引入一个人工浮力解决了此问题。本文采用一种基于屏幕空间的渲染方法来渲染最终的流体,该方法利用曲率流的思想来平滑表面深度,然后根据平滑后的深度信息计算出表面法线。同时该方法采用一个额外的pass来获得流体的厚度信息,以此作为流体着色的重要依据。
其他文献
目的:本研究通过研究不同浓度的传统中药姜黄素、去甲斑蝥酸钠和化疗药物顺铂在不同时间,单药以及联合用药对人乳腺癌MCF-7细胞增殖抑制的作用以及诱导凋亡和细胞周期的影响,
金融创新的日新月异使金融法和公司法出现了交错,并给公司法制的结构性变革描绘了全新的图景:在公司融资方面,证券市场将成为重要的资本来源地,直接融资取得主导地位;在股权
在双电极电位滴定仪上,应用直接电位法和电位滴定法依次获得pH值、碱度和氯化物浓度。pH复合电极不仅应用于pH值和碱度测定,还在沉淀滴定中发挥参比电极作用,银电极作为沉淀
现代指纹显现技术多种多样,粉末显现法在基层指纹提取显现中尤其实用和常见,但普通显现有各种各样的弊端,所以一种安全又实用的显现方法就显得尤其重要,本文主要阐述珍珠粉的
在发现法与讲授法的基础上,汲取二者的优点,提出“发现式讲”法,并简括地论述了它在高等数学教学中的运用.
三电平逆变器开关管应力小,开关损耗低,输出谐波小,因而在大、中功率开关电源中有广泛的应用前景,但其存在着母线电容中点偏移的固有问题,而传统中点电位平衡算法在负载参数
2012年全国人大对《刑事诉讼法》中有关鉴定问题的大幅修改,其进步意义毋庸置疑。如何保障纸面上的法律不折不扣地转化为行动中的法律,尤其是如何保障修改的内容与未触及问题
我国《反垄断法》实施三年多,但是有多少案件是根据竞争政策而决定的呢?竞争政策又是什么呢?我国需要什么样的竞争政策?围绕着这些问题,可从立法原意、经济学理论变化、国外
目的:评价双极射频联合红光、负压、机械按压治疗腹部脂肪堆积的临床疗效和安全性。方法:纳入2010年1月~2010年6月采用VelaShape治疗3次的受试者10例,治疗后1周随访观察临床疗效
会议
从河套大黄中分离纯化出活性成分土大黄苷,作为自制的标准品,利用KromasilTM C18(250 mm×4.6 mm i.d.,5μm)反相色谱柱,以V(甲醇):V(乙腈):V(水)=35:5:60为流动相,以320 nm为检测波